Happy Birthday Eric Dane! Celebrate Some of the Grey’s Anatomy Star’s Best Moments On and Off Screen as the Actor Turns 53 Today

Eric Dane is 53 today!

Long before we knew him as Grey’s Anatomy’s McSteamy, the actor starred on shows such as Saved by the Bell, Roseanne, Married with Children and more before getting his big break. Over the course of his decades-long career, he’s appeared in TV shows and movies such as Charmed, Valentine’s Day, Marley and Me, Countdown and, of course, Euphoria.

In his personal life, Dane has been married to actress Rebecca Gayheart since 2004. The pair, who share two children, filed for divorce in 2018 but reconciled seven years later. In April 2025, Dane revealed he had been diagnosed with ALS and is now using his platform to create awareness around the condition.

Eric Dane’s Early Days

Eric Dane saved by the bell screen grabEric Dane on ‘Saved by the Bell’. NBC

Eric William Dane was born in San Francisco on Nov. 9, 1972. The actor cut his teeth on iconic shows such as Saved by the Bell (above), Roseanne, The Wonder Years, Married with Children and more.

Eric Dane Gets on ‘Charmed’

Alyssa Milano, Eric Dane, CharmedAlyssa Milano and Eric Dane.Photo 12 / Alamy Stock Photo

The actor first got our attention with his role as Dr. Wyatt Cooper on Gideon’s Crossing. However, it wasn’t until he took on the role of romantic and oh-so-charming media mogul Jason Dean — the love interest of Alyssa Milano’s character on Charmed — that things began to take off for Dane.

Eric Dane and Alyssa Milano

Alyssa Milano & Eric Dane at the Arclight Theater in Hollywood, California Eric Dane with Alyssa Milano.Gregg DeGuire/WireImage

If you thought the chemistry you saw onscreen between Phoebe and Jason was strong, it’s because the pair were actually dating in real life. “I had a massive crush on Alyssa when I was 14,” Dane told Dax Shepard on Armchair Expert, revealing he was a fan of hers from Who’s the Boss?

“By the time I was 28 and we were dating, I wasn’t a child anymore and she was a person. And a lovely, wonderful person if I can add,” he revealed. “We dated for a little bit and she was obviously doing the show Charmed and she asked me to be on it. I ended up doing like 10 episodes.”

The actor the alluded to the fact that his time on the show got cut because the two broke up.

Eric Dane’s Addiction Struggles

Eric Dane, Grey's AnatomyEric Dane, Grey’s Anatomy.Randy Holmes/Disney General Entertainment Content via Getty

The actor would be on the hit show for six seasons before his character tragically died from wounds sustained in a plane crash. Though the show was a career high, Dane revealed he was struggling with alcohol and painkiller addiction at same time.

Going into the show, he said on Armchair Expert, he was able to keep his relationship to alcohol under control: “I had my wits about me and I sort of knew what reality was and what reality wasn’t, and I was able to differentiate between the two, and I was able to sort of conceptualize what that was, keep it in its place, enjoy it, dip in every now and again and come back.”

But that eventually changed, he said: “If you take the whole eight years on ‘Grey’s Anatomy,’ I was f—– up longer than I was sober, and that’s when things started going sideways for me. [The attention] was overwhelming, and I think I just wanted to pretend that it wasn’t and that I was comfortable with it. Act like you’ve been there, but you haven’t been there.”

Eric Dane Separates from Rebecca Gayheart

Eric Dane, Instagram Eric Dane with his family.Rebecca Gayheart/Instagram

In 2018, Gayheart filed for divorce from the actor after 14 years of marriage.

“After 14 years together we have decided that ending our marriage is the best decision for our family,” Dane said in a statement to PEOPLE at the time.

“We will continue our friendship and work as a team to co-parent our two beautiful girls as they are the most important thing in the world to us. We kindly ask that you respect our privacy during this time as we navigate the next phase of our lives.”

And it appears the pair kept their promise as Gayheart posted the above picture of the family’s 2022 vacation, writing, “This is us, family vacay 2022 🇫🇷🥳❣️”

Seven years after their initial split, Gayheart requested to dismiss her divorce from Dane in March 2025, according to court docs obtained by PEOPLE. Both parties signed off on the docs.

Eric Dane is Diagnosed with ALS

Eric Dane reveals he has '1 functioning arm' after ALS diagnosis in new interview.Eric Dane.Good Morning America/Youtube

On April 10, 2025, Eric Dane revealed he had been diagnosed with am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S).

“I have been diagnosed with ALS,” he told PEOPLE. “I am grateful to have my loving family by my side as we navigate this next chapter.”

On Sept. 29, Dane traveled to Washington, D.C. with the nonprofit organization I AM ALS, advocating for the reauthorization of ACT for ALS.

In a TikTok video shared by U.S. Rep. Eric Swalwell of California, Dane spoke about his ALS journey, stating, “ALS is the last thing they want to diagnose anybody with. So often, it takes all this time for these people to be diagnosed, well, then it precludes them from being a part of these clinical trials.”

“That’s why ACT for ALS is so so great, and it’s because it broadens the access for everybody.”

“I have two daughters at home. I want to see them, you know, graduate college, and get married and maybe have grandkids. You know, I want to be there for all that. So I’m going to fight to the last breath on this one,” the actor said.
